Theatre review: This Is My Family

First seen in Sheffield in 2013, Tim Firth's (book and music) This Is My Family has taken twelve years to make it to London, and after seeing Vicky Featherstone's production at Southwark Playhouse I have to wonder: Why the rush? Nicky (Nancy Allsop) is a 13-year-old girl who's entered a competition to explain why her family is perfect, and has told the truth, but left out a few salient details: Parents Steve (Michael Jibson) and Yvonne (Gemma Whelan) have been together since they were 16, but they're drifting apart and Steve is considering taking a job in Abu Dhabi. Older brother Matt (Luke Lambert) used to be very close to her but now he's having a teenage druid phase and obsessing over his girlfriend. And grandmother May (Gay Soper) has the mischievous side she describes, but she's now also got fast-encroaching dementia.
